Thông số kỹ thuật
| thuộc tính | Giá trị |
| Supplier | Analog Devices Inc. |
| Package | Tape & Reel (TR),Cut Tape (CT) |
| ProductStatus | Active |
| Frequency | 2GHz ~ 28GHz |
| P1dB | 16dBm |
| Gain | 15dB |
| NoiseFigure | 3dB |
| Voltage-Supply | 5V |
| Current-Supply | 64mA |
| MountingType | Surface Mount |
| Package/Case | 16-CLCC Exposed Pad |

Description
Key features of the HMC7950LS6TR include its low noise figure, which enhances sensitivity and performance in RF signal reception. It also offers high gain and excellent input and output return loss, ensuring effective signal amplification and minimal signal reflection. The device is housed in a compact, 6mm x 6mm leadless surface-mount package, which facilitates integration into various electronic systems with limited space.
The HMC7950LS6TR is typically used in applications requiring high-frequency signal amplification with minimal noise addition, supporting advancements in high-speed data communication and emerging technologies in the millimeter-wave spectrum. Its compact design and robust performance make it a valuable component in advanced RF system designs.

Application
1. Wireless Infrastructure: Used in base stations and small cells for LTE, 5G, and other communication standards.
2. Point-to-Point Radios: Ideal for microwave and millimeter-wave communication systems.
3. Military and Aerospace: Suitable for radar, electronic warfare, and secure communication systems.
4. Test and Measurement: Used in RF test equipment for its high linearity and wide bandwidth.
5. Satellite Communications: Applicable in ground stations and on satellites for uplink and downlink systems.
These applications leverage the amplifier's high gain, efficiency, and reliability over wide frequency ranges.
